Book Description

August 1, 2007
Now in Paperback!

Publication Design Workbook is packed with information regarding the ins and outs of publication design. The media featured includes magazines, literature systems, newsletters, exhibition catalogs, annual reports, newspapers, and retail catalogs. Both current and historical approaches are provided to give readers a complete background on design style, application, and techniques involved in creating effective publications.

Readers will develop a clear understanding of publication design through a comprehensive and accessible workshop-style format. Fundamentals of form and content are included, along with diagrams to further textual understanding. This is the most complete book for designers on applied publication design principles combined with an awe-inspiring collection of the best work from around the world.

More About the Author

Timothy Samara is a graphic designer and educator based in New York City, where he teaches at the School of Visual Arts and Fashion Institute of Technology. He's also the author of Typography Workbook (Rockport 2004). He lives in New York's Chelsea district.

2.0 out of 5 stars Publication Design Workbook, September 24, 2009
Amazon Verified Purchase(What's this?)
This review is from: Publication Design Workbook (Paperback)
It is almost as though the creators of this book really don't want you to read it. Here they are espousing about the design of publication and this thing is impossible to read. The type is tiny and it is not in black ink but in gray. There are more misspellings than I can count and the layout, in my opinion, is torture. The content may be okay but certainly that can be attained with another book that is readable.
